Benjamin Bloom
-
Bloom's Taxonomy
-
Cognitive Domain
- Remembering, Understanding, Applying, Analyzing, Evaluating, Creating
- Creates deeper understanding
-
John Dewey
-
Reflective Thinking
-
Learning by doing and interacting
- Making problem relevant
- Creating an active learner
-
Lev Vygotsky
-
Zone of Proximal Development
-
Guidance & Support, Scaffolding to next level
- Summarizing, Questioning, Clarifying, Predicting
- Open dialogue for sharing strategies
-
Classroom Management
-
Urie Bronfenbrenner
-
Ecological Theory of Development
-
Micro-, Meso-, Exo-, Macro-, Chronosystem
- All influence child's experiences & behavior
- What happens outside the classroom plays huge role
-
B.F. Skinner
-
Operant Conditioning (Behavior Theories)
-
Positive/Negative Reinforcement, Punishment
- What works for one will not work for all
-
Abraham Maslow
-
Hierarchy of Needs
-
Physiological, Safety, Love & Belonging, Esteem, Self-Actualization
- Will impact all aspects of behavior
